Pincha Mayurasana/Feathered Peacock Pose
This inversion pose tests pretty much every part of my concentration and balance. I have never felt comfortable upside down and there is always a fear of falling!!!
Itβs a work in progress and a good reminder to me that in my yoga practice as well as in life, patience is required and fear of the unknown will always be there. Bringing my mind into the present moment by following my breath, noticing how my body feels and moving through the fear is what helps in Pincha as well as day to day in life. Since I have the tendency to over think things (think about the future, what may or may not happen!) and then talk myself out of things, consciously bringing my mind back to the present, back to what is happening right now, by noticing when my mind wanders off, helps immensely in life (and yoga!).
